Oliver Haarmann’s career in finance
Oliver Haarmann has built a distinguished career in the financial sector establishing himself as a prominent figure in private equity and investment. He is a founding partner of Searchlight Capital a private equity firm with offices in New York, London, and Toronto that was established in 2010. Within the firm Haarmann serves on numerous committees and portfolio company boards utilizing his extensive experience in the investment industry.Prior to co-founding Searchlight Capital Haarmann held a senior partnership position at a major international investment firm based in London where he developed the expertise and connections that would later contribute to his success as a founding partner. His education reflects his dedication to strong academic preparation for his profession. Haarmann earned a bachelor’s degree in history and international relations from Brown University and later completed an MBA from Harvard Business School.

Oliver Haarmann’s ownership stake in the New York Islanders
Beyond his work in finance, Haarmann realized a personal dream through his involvement in professional sports. In 2023 he acquired a minority stake in the New York Islanders hockey team fulfilling a lifelong ambition to be part of the franchise. As a lifelong fan of hockey and especially the Islanders, his investment was more than a financial decision, it was a huge personal achievement.Speaking about his ownership role in an interview with 2025, Haarmann reflected on the symbolic importance of his involvement with the team. “My 10-year-old self couldn’t believe my seats,” he said, emphasizing how the achievement represented a fulfillment of childhood dreams and aspirations that stayed with him throughout his adult life.
Oliver Haarmann’s previous marriage and family
Before his relationship with Reese Witherspoon, Haarmann was married to Mala Gaonkar, a fellow investor and entrepreneur. The couple have two sons and have collaborated on meaningful philanthropic work together. Haarmann and Gaonkar serve as co-founders of the Surgo Foundation, a nonprofit organization established in partnership with public health expert Dr. Sema Sgaier and bestselling author Malcolm Gladwell.The Surgo Foundation operates with a mission described as “committed to advancing health and prosperity everywhere from global hubs to local communities,” reflecting Haarmann’s commitment to using his resources and platform to address important social issues.
